The food is not worth the price But, our party of 10, 2 people had hair on their plates. The coffee is drip, and is NOT a bottomless cup. The orange juice was made from over riped oranges. I could hardly find the lobster in my lobster omelette. My friend accidentally spilled a bloody mary on herself, and ended up going home. They were reluctant to remove her meal and drink from the bill but did when asked. And yes, I realize that this was not their fault, but it is just the polite thing to do, from my experience working as a waitress and going to restaurants. The service was SOOOOO slow and it was not that packed by any means. It took them 20 minutes to even take our drink order and another 30 or so for them to even bring us our drinks. The waiter actually came back after 20 minutes to ask us what we ordered! Even with 3 of the meals taken off and one of the drinks, it was still 51 dollars a person and totally not worth it. The food is not that good by any means and not worth 37 dollars for a set menu brunch not including tax and tip and drinks. It did come with desert, but I have had warm soft chocolate cake that was MUCH better at Michael Timothy's in Nashua New Hampshire, Main Street...much better food too!!! The cake at Top of the Hub was obviously from a mix and the chocolate was not that good. It was a complete waste of time and I will only return for drinks and ambiance, if that. Oh, the drinks were extremely strong...my cosmo was pure vodka and not mixed well at all. The view is nice, but you can get it two floors down at the sky walk observatory tower. The waiters were not all that nice to us either. I don't mind paying alot for good food good service, but you get neither at Top of the Hub. It is all a big hype!
